Ascendas Reit to acquire a new logistics property in Sydney for A$23.5 million
Singapore, 1 July 2020 – Ascendas Funds Management (S) Limited (the Manager), the Manager of Ascendas Real Estate Investment Trust (Ascendas Reit), is pleased to announce the Acquisition of a new logistics property to be developed on Lot 7, Kiora Crescent, Yennora, in Sydney, Australia (the Property) (the Acquisition), for A$23.5 million1 (S$21.1 million2) (the Purchase Consideration). The Property will be developed by Larapinta Project Pty Ltd (the Vendor).

Details of the Acquisition
Perpetual Corporate Trust Limited as trustee of Ascendas Longbeach Trust No. 10 (indirectly wholly-owned by Ascendas REIT Australia) (the Trustee) has entered into agreements3 with the Vendor for the purchase of the freehold land at Lot 7, Kiora Crescent, Yennora and the ensuing development of the logistics property.
The Acquisition of the land has been completed and the development of the logistics property is expected to complete in the second quarter of 2021.
The Purchase Consideration of A$23.5 million, which comprises the land and development cost, is 19.8% lower than the “as if complete” market valuation of the Property (A$29.3 million as at 30 June 20204).
Ascendas Reit is expected to incur an estimated total transaction cost of A$1.43 million (S$1.29 million) which includes stamp duty, professional advisory fees, and acquisition fees payable to the Manager in cash (being 1% of the Purchase Consideration of A$23.5 million, which amounts to approximately A$0.235 million (S$0.211 million)).
Net property income yield5 for the first year is approximately 6.2% and 5.8% pretransaction costs and post-transaction costs respectively. The Acquisition is expected to be accretive to Ascendas Reit’s Distribution per Unit.
The Acquisition will be funded through internal resources and/or existing debt facilities.
Benefits of the Acquisition
The Property is well located in the established inner-western Sydney industrial precinct of Yennora, an area that is enjoying renewed growth given its proximity to central western Sydney and the trend towards last mile logistics.
The area is well serviced by the Hume Highway to the south and M4 Motorway to the North that links the west, east and south west of Sydney. The Property is approximately 26 km west of the Sydney Central Business District and is surrounded by logistics and industrial properties.
The quality of Ascendas Reit’s Australian portfolio will be further boosted by this prime grade logistics warehouse located on freehold land (26,632 sq m). With an approximate lettable floor area of 13,100 sq m, it is designed to be functional and efficient for a wide range of users.
